Chasing Sunsets in Bali : A Journey to Remember

Bali, the Island of the Gods, has always been a magical destination for travelers seeking breathtaking views and unforgettable adventures. In this travel story, I’ll share my experience chasing the most stunning sunsets across Bali's iconic beaches and hidden spots.

The Journey Begins

My adventure started at Tanah Lot, one of Bali’s most iconic temples. As the sun dipped below the horizon, the temple's silhouette created a mesmerizing backdrop. The blend of crashing waves and glowing skies felt like something out of a dream.


Hidden Gem: Nyang Nyang Beach

Next, I ventured to Nyang Nyang Beach, a secluded paradise far from the bustling tourist hubs. Reaching the beach required a short hike, but the reward was worth it—a pristine stretch of white sand and an epic sunset view that felt exclusively mine.



The Ultimate Sunset Spot : Uluwatu Cliff

The journey ended at Uluwatu Cliff, home to the famous Uluwatu Temple. Watching the sun sink into the ocean while listening to the traditional Kecak Fire Dance performance was the perfect way to wrap up my Bali sunset adventure.


Final Thoughts

Bali’s sunsets are more than just beautiful views—they’re soul-stirring experiences. If you ever visit this magical island, be sure to chase the sunsets. You won’t regret it.
